Does Tesla Model Y have power outlets?
Your Model Y has a power socket located in the center console’s rear compartment. The power socket is suitable for accessories requiring up to 12A continuous draw (16A peak).

Do Teslas have a 110 outlet?
Yes. An adapter for a 110 volt outlet (NEMA 5-15) is included as standard equipment with all new Tesla cars. This provides approximately two to four miles of range per hour of charge depending on the car.

Where is the 12 volt battery in a Model Y?
12V Battery Page 11 9 Model Y Emergency Response Guide Battery Low-Voltage When the vehicle’s hood is opened, the 12V battery is accessible underneath the access panel next to the windshield.
Where is phone charger on Tesla Y?
Model Y’s center console has a USB-C and a USB-A as its front ports. This comes in addition to the two USB-C connectors found near the rear passenger cabin air vents.

How long does 12V battery last in Tesla?
The 12-volt battery is one of the earlier things to wear out in all Tesla vehicles. They typically last about 3-5 years before needing to be replaced.

Can you jump start a Tesla?
You’ll need to pull them out gently. Take your external 12V jump-starter and connect the red positive cable to the car’s red positive cable. Connect the 12V jump-starter’s black negative cable to the car’s black negative cable. Turn on the jump-starters power until the Tesla’s frunk (aka front trunk) pops open.

Does Tesla Model Y come with flash drive?
Yes, the Tesla vehicle comes with a 128GB Samsung USB thumb drive. The drive should be in the USB-A port located inside the glove box.
